Salesforce Features And Benefits

Salesforce is a top choice for many large businesses. It offers extensive customization to fit unique business needs. The platform supports sales automation, customer service, and marketing campaigns. Thousands of apps integrate with Salesforce, expanding its functionality. Its scalability suits companies of all sizes, though pricing may be higher for small businesses. You can also learn more about Salesforce here.

Hubspot For Marketing And Sales

HubSpot focuses on marketing and sales teams. It provides tools for email marketing, lead tracking, and content management. The platform offers a free plan with essential features for small businesses. HubSpot’s user-friendly design helps teams adopt it quickly. It also supports customer service with ticketing and chat options.

Zoho’s Customization And Pricing

Zoho CRM is known for flexible customization and transparent pricing. It offers plans for small businesses to large enterprises. Zoho includes sales automation, analytics, and AI-powered predictions. Its pricing is affordable, making it accessible for startups and growing companies. Zoho integrates well with other Zoho business apps. You can also learn more about Zoho CRM here.

Microsoft Dynamics Overview

Microsoft Dynamics CRM integrates well with other Microsoft products. It supports sales, marketing, and customer service processes. The platform offers AI tools for insights and automation. Microsoft Dynamics is suitable for medium to large businesses. It provides cloud and on-premise deployment options.

Oracle Netsuite And Sap Solutions

Oracle NetSuite and SAP offer robust CRM solutions for enterprises. They combine customer data with business management tools. These platforms support complex sales cycles and global operations. Oracle NetSuite is cloud-based and scalable for growing companies. SAP CRM integrates deeply with supply chain and finance systems.

Copper Crm And Google Workspace

Copper CRM is built to work seamlessly with Google Workspace. It integrates directly with Gmail, Calendar, and Drive. Users can manage contacts and track sales without leaving their inbox. This CRM suits small to medium teams who rely on Google apps daily. Its simple interface reduces the learning curve for new users.

Monday.com’s Visual Interface

monday.com stands out with its visual and intuitive interface. It uses boards, timelines, and calendars to organize tasks and projects. Teams can customize workflows with drag-and-drop ease. This CRM helps users see progress at a glance. Its flexibility fits various industries and team sizes.

Gohighlevel For Agencies

GoHighLevel targets marketing agencies with all-in-one features. It combines CRM, marketing automation, and funnel building tools. Agencies can manage clients and campaigns from one platform. The option to white-label the software makes it ideal for reselling. GoHighLevel simplifies client management and lead generation.

Customizability And Scalability

Customizability lets you tailor the CRM to your business processes. You can add fields, change layouts, and create custom reports. Scalability means the software grows with your company. It handles more users and data without slowing down. A CRM that adapts to change saves time and money.

Integration With Existing Tools

Check if the CRM connects easily with tools you already use. This includes email, calendars, marketing, and accounting software. Good integration reduces manual work and errors. It creates a seamless flow of information across platforms. Integration boosts productivity and keeps teams aligned.

User Experience And Ease Of Use

A simple and clear interface helps users adopt the CRM quickly. Look for software with intuitive navigation and helpful guides. Training time decreases when the CRM is easy to use. A good user experience encourages daily use and data accuracy.

Pricing Models And Contracts

Review the pricing structure carefully. Some CRMs charge per user, others offer flat rates. Watch for hidden fees or long-term contracts. Flexible plans allow you to scale without high costs. Choose a pricing model that fits your budget and growth plans.

Industry-specific Crm Usage

Many industries now prefer CRM systems tailored to their unique challenges. Real estate CRMs help agents manage listings and client relationships. Healthcare CRMs focus on patient data security and appointment scheduling. Retail CRMs improve inventory management and customer loyalty programs. Industry-specific features enhance user experience and increase CRM adoption across sectors.

Future Of Crm Technology

Artificial intelligence is becoming a core CRM component. AI helps automate tasks like data entry and customer segmentation. Cloud-based CRMs offer better accessibility and lower costs. Mobile CRM apps let sales teams update data on the go. Integration with other business tools improves workflow and data accuracy. The future points to smarter, more connected CRM systems.

Free And Entry-level Options

Many CRM vendors offer free plans to attract small businesses. These plans usually limit users and features. Basic contact management, email tracking, and simple dashboards are common. Free plans suit startups or teams just starting with CRM software. They provide core tools without any cost. Entry-level paid plans often start around $10 to $15 per user each month. These add more features like task automation and integrations.

Mid-tier Crm Plans

Mid-tier plans target growing businesses with more advanced needs. Prices range from $25 to $50 per user monthly. These plans include workflow automation, analytics, and multi-channel support. Users get access to better customization and reporting tools. Mid-tier pricing often supports more extensive integrations with other software. This tier balances cost and functionality well for medium-sized teams.

Premium And Enterprise Pricing

Premium plans cater to large businesses and enterprises. Pricing starts around $75 per user per month and can rise significantly. These plans offer advanced security, AI tools, and dedicated support. Enterprises benefit from custom workflows and unlimited integrations. Contracts may require annual commitments and minimum user counts. Premium pricing ensures robust performance and scalability for complex operations.
